Restricted Access

In June 2002 a huge rockfall from high above the crag swept the ground at the foot of the crag removing a few of the first bolts and felling mature trees, some of the blocks reaching the village of Barberine. Despite purging the couloir above the crag numerous times over a period of years further rockfalls occurred. This resulted in the crag being banned - an arrêté municipale - which is still in force. Climbing here therefore is at the climber's own risk. The commune is not responsible for any injuries and climbers' insurance is void.

35m. Steep and interesting all the way. Originally climbed to belay on the ledge at 30m - 7a. Then extended by three more bolts to the top at 35m - 7a+. Take care when lowering from the top with a 70m rope.

Sylvain Frendo, Marc Ravanel, Jon de Montjoye.
